kmp算法什么意思
2024-10-08 10:53:45
1、KMP算法是一种改进的字符串匹配算法,由克努特,莫里斯和普拉特同时发现,因此人们称它为克努特·莫里斯·普拉特操作,简称KMP算法;
2、KMP算法的关键是利用匹配失败后的信息,尽量减少模式串与主串的匹配次数以达到快速匹配的目的。具体实现就是实现一个next函数,函数本身包含了模式串的局部匹配信息;
3、在KMP算法中,对于每一个模式串我们会事先计算出模式串的内部匹配信息,在匹配失败时最大的移动模式串,以减少匹配次数。
- 上一篇:Km多少千米
- 下一篇:KMn04是什么物质
猜你喜欢
-
镁和稀盐酸反应生成什么
阅读量:26 -
镁和氧化性酸反应会怎么样
阅读量:30 -
镁会和冷水反应吗
阅读量:40 -
镁可以与水反应吗
阅读量:93 -
镁离子和偏铝酸根能否共存
阅读量:14 -
镁离子有没有定性鉴定方法
阅读量:42 -
镁氧柠檬酸盐有什么作用
阅读量:69 -
镁与氯化铝溶液反应
阅读量:78 -
镁与氧气在常温下反应么
阅读量:39 -
镁元素是什么
阅读量:30
猜你喜欢
-
阅读量:48
-
阅读量:23
-
阅读量:56
-
阅读量:92
-
阅读量:93
-
阅读量:85
-
阅读量:61
-
阅读量:88
-
阅读量:81
-
阅读量:84